写一个修改oracle的语句
时间: 2024-03-08 11:48:41 浏览: 22
好的,我可以给你一个简单的 Oracle 修改语句的例子。假设你有一个名为 `employees` 的表,其中包含有关员工的信息,你想要修改其中一条记录的信息。这里是修改语句的示例:
```
UPDATE employees
SET salary = 5000, department = 'Sales'
WHERE employee_id = 123;
```
这个示例将修改 employee_id 为 123 的员工的薪水(salary)和所属部门(department)信息。你可以根据需要修改 SET 子句中的列和值,以及 WHERE 子句中的条件。请注意,WHERE 子句是必需的,否则所有记录都将被修改。在实际使用中,请确保使用适当的条件限制修改的范围,避免意外修改不必要的数据。
相关问题
oracle修改语句
您好!关于 Oracle 数据库的修改语句,可以通过使用 UPDATE 关键字来实现。
下面是一个示例,演示如何使用 UPDATE 语句修改表中的数据:
```
UPDATE 表名
SET 列名1 = 新值1, 列名2 = 新值2, ...
WHERE 条件;
```
请将上述示例中的 "表名" 替换为您要修改的表的实际名称。然后,将 "列名1"、"新值1"、"列名2"、"新值2" 等替换为要更新的列和相应的新值。
最后,将 "条件" 替换为筛选要修改行的条件。如果要修改表中的所有行,请省略 WHERE 子句。
希望这能帮助到您!如果您有其他问题,请随时提问。
oracle SQL语句 修改多个字段
要修改多个字段,可以使用以下格式的SQL语句:
```
UPDATE table_name
SET column1 = value1, column2 = value2, column3 = value3
WHERE condition;
```
其中,`table_name`是要修改的表名,`column1`、`column2`、`column3`是要修改的字段名,`value1`、`value2`、`value3`是要设置的新值,`condition`是表示要修改的记录的条件。
例如,如果要将表`employees`中所有`salary`大于50000的员工的`salary`和`department`字段都修改为新的值,可以使用以下SQL语句:
```
UPDATE employees
SET salary = 55000, department = 'Sales'
WHERE salary > 50000;
```
这将会将所有`salary`大于50000的员工的`salary`字段设置为55000,`department`字段设置为'Sales'。